How much money do you need for a week in Vegas?

So, How Much Money Should I Bring to Vegas? The average visitor spent $1,461 per trip when you add up each category above from the 2021 LVCVA profile survey. That total breaks down to about $318 per day, based on the average 4.6-day trip.

How much does the average person spend in Vegas per day?

You should plan to spend around $248 per day on your vacation in Las Vegas, which is the average daily price based on the expenses of other visitors. Past travelers have spent, on average, $64 on meals for one day and $42 on local transportation. Also, the average hotel price in Las Vegas for a couple is $253.

Is it expensive to eat in Vegas?

Meals can vary in price but it is possible to eat on a budget in Las Vegas. Stick to restaurants off the strip or the chain restaurants to spend as little as $25 a day on food and drink. If you intend to try the buffets and restaurants on the strip, expect to pay around $30 per meal on average.

How much is Uber in Vegas?

Uber and Lyft both charge a base fare of $2.40, $0.30 per minute, and $1.85 per mile. Your ride needs to cost a minimum of $5.00, and if you cancel, there's a $5.00 cancellation fee. With a $0.75 cent difference per mile, the savings really add up by choosing an alternative ride.

Can you walk around Vegas with your own alcohol?

It is legal for pedestrians to carry open containers of alcohol on the Las Vegas Strip as long as they are in: plastic cups, paper cups, or. aluminum containers.

Do you tip for free drinks in Vegas?

Nevada, home to Las Vegas, one of the most-visited places in the U.S., averaged almost 17% per tip. Experts offer these guidelines, along with the suggestion to make sure to have cash on hand. ▶ Bartender (and cocktail server): $1 to $2 is suggested for those who serve free drinks to casino players.

What months is most expensive for Vegas?

Year after year, months in both the spring and fall tend to rank among the most popular times to visit Vegas, resulting in higher occupancy and room rates.
...
Most Expensive Time to Visit
  • April – $176.97/night.
  • September – $187.18/night.
  • October – $209.89/night.
  • November – $186.48/night.
